2025 CAMP LIST

We are excited that you are interested in camps at Summer Cove! Our camps are listed below by the week that they are offered. Camps run from 9:30 AM - 3:30 PM (drop off begins at 9:00 AM). We offer aftercare until 5:00 PM for $15/day. To register for a camp, please go to the Registration page. Please note, there is an additional, one-time $30 registration fee per camper that will be processed and sent over after registration is completed.

Summer Leadership Program (SLP)

$350

What does it mean to lead? Summer Leadership is a special program at Summer Cove that is catered to an older audience - giving our rising 10th and 11th grade students an opportunity to learn what it means to be a leader. This two week program has two parts: one week of leadership training which consists of team building exercises, self reflection activities, and opportunities to grow and develop their leadership skills and one week (of their choosing) to work at Summer Cove alongside the teachers and assistants to get hands-on experience putting what they learned into action. Application Required - Deadline: March 31st
